Kumquat
Kumquat (fortunella) has an oblong oval shape and is very similar to a halved mandarin. It tastes like close fruits. It grows in Japan, China, Israel, Brazil, in the hottest states of the USA, on the territory of the Krasnodar Territory in the Russian Federation.
